Civilian "CS" (Competizione Sportiva=Sporting Race) versions of the known medium and torpedo bomber Savoia-Marchetti S.79 "Sparviero", deployed by Regia Aeronautica, or Italian Royal Air Force, were successfully flown (w/civil marks) in the "Istres-Damascus-Paris (Lindberg Cup)" 1937 air race, where they ranked the first three places of the final scoreboard. The also "civilian" "T" (Transatlantic) version of the very same S.79 performed exceptionally in the 1938 Atlantic crossing Roma-Dakar-Rio de Janeiro and in a 1939 experimental test meant to verify the feasibility of an airline passengers and mail line between Italy and South America for the civilian airlines (Ala Littoria S.A.- Linee Aeree Atlantiche, later called L.A.T.I./Linee Aeree Transcontinentali Italiane) over the routes of Southern Atlantic Ocean.

This folder contains a repaint for the Fairchild C-119 Flying Boxcar by Aeroplane Heaven, in the colors of Fairchild C-119 N15501. It was built as c/n 10955 and went to the RCAF as 22130. It flew with the RCAF until 1967. In 1970, it became NX15501 and was owned by Aircraft International Associates untl 1976, when it went to Hawkins Powers Aviation in Greybull, WY as tanker #138. It was stored from 1990 until 2002, when it was made airworthy again for the film 'Flight of the Phoenix'. It flew to Namibia, for the filming in 2003, and back to Greybull in 2004. Repaint for the A2A B-17G in the colors of B-17G-10-VE 42-40056 "Holy Terror III" of the 100th BG, 351st BS. On March 8, 1944, "Holy Terror III" was shot down about 15 miles East of Berlin after mechanical difficulties made it impossible to maintain formation. All 10 crewmembers became POWs till the end of the war. An eyewitness account of the actual day the aircraft was lost states that pilot (2nd) Lt. (Norman L.) Chapman feathered #1 engine, then unfeathered it near Dummer Lake at 1240 hours. He continued with the formation, although straggling, to the I.P. where he was attacked by three (3) E/A. Escorting Fighters went down and picked him up. The aircraft appeared to be under control when last seen.

Reupload: On 31/03/2014 the last passenger Japanese 747 was retired a year to the day. For this occasion, I have created a repaint for the PMDG 747-400 of JA8961 which was the last to be retired. In Japan this aircraft is known as the "Final Jumbo". This variant of the 747-400 is the "D" version which is a specifically designed 744 for the Japanese Domestic market which operates between Tokyo, Chitose, Fukuoka, Naha, Hiroshima, Komatsu, Nagasaki, and Hakodate. Kunming Changshui International Airport (IATA: KMG, ICAO: ZPPP) is the primary airport serving Kunming, the capital of Yunnan Province, China. The airport is located 24.5 km (15.2 mi) northeast of the city center in a graded mountainous area about 2,100 m (6,900 ft) above sea level.
The airport opened at 08:00 (UTC+8) on June 28, 2012, replacing the old Kunming Wujiaba International Airport, which will be demolished. As a gateway to Southeast and South Asia, Changshui Airport is a hub for China Eastern Airlines, Kunming Airlines, Lucky Air, Sichuan Airlines and Ruili Airlines.
The new airport has two runways (versus the single runway at Wujiaba), and handled 33,027,694 million passengers in 2014 . In 2020, it is expected to handle 43 million passengers.
The main terminal was designed by architectural firm SOM with engineering firm Arup.

CYYJ (2017), Version 7, is a major upgrade to CYYJ (2014). It portrays the Victoria (British Columbia, Canada) International Airport (CYYJ), aviation museum, Pat Bay floatplane base (CAP5) and Coast Guard station, and nearby industrial park as they appeared in early 2017 - as well as a host of static aircraft. It is fully compatible with Victoria+ (both FS2004 And FSX versions), Ultimate Terrain Canada/Alaska for FS2004 and Ultimate Terrain X - Canada for FSX, ORBX's FTX NA Blue and other FS9 road and shoreline upgrades for the area. CYYJ (2017) includes aircraft and traffic files for a realistic AI scenario other than scheduled airline operations. (Use BC Regional AI - also available from this file library - for scheduled traffic).
Version 7 adds all the recent major new construction and apron expansion at CYYJ, and includes a greater level of detail in many areas.
